What if the reason you're striving, grinding, and never feeling like enough has nothing to do with your strategy, and everything to do with your identity? In this episode of CEO Kingdom Seekers, Dr. Lee sits down with Donna Tashjian, an international life mastery coach, minister, and visionary behind Vibrant Living International.  She delivers one of the most honest and transformative messages we've ever had on this podcast: stopping what she calls identity theft - the slow, subtle process by which our wounds, our failures, and other people's opinions begin to define who we believe we are. And the antidote, she says, is deceptively simple: remember who you are and whose you are. Dr. Lee and Donna explore what it truly means to lead from identity rather than striving, why you literally cannot disappoint God (and what happens to your business when you really believe that), and how Donna's business doubled the year she stopped doing more and started being still. This one is for every faith-led founder who has been striving to prove something (to their audience, to their industry, or to God) and is exhausted from the effort. Ep 15: He Gives Sleep to His Beloved - A Sleep Doctor's Case for Rest as a Spiritual Practice (Psalm 127:2)

If you are a high-responsibility human (a founder, a CEO, a parent, a caregiver) sleep is probably one of the first things that gets sacrificed on the altar of productivity. And most of us wear that sacrifice like a badge of honor. But what if your sleeplessness is not just a health issue, but a spiritual one? In this episode of CEO Kingdom Seekers, Dr. Lee sits down with Dr. Benjamin Long, a sleep physician, active duty military officer, seminary student, and author, to explore the deeply biblical case for rest.  Dr. Ben has spent years studying the intersection of sleep science and Christian theology, and what he has found is that the way our culture talks about sleep is fundamentally at odds with how God designed it. From Psalm 127 ("He gives sleep to His beloved") to the Garden of Gethsemane, Dr. Ben and Dr. Lee unpack what the Bible actually says about rest, why the enemy uses our productivity obsession against us, and how learning to receive sleep as a gift from God can transform not just your health — but your business, your family, and your walk with Him. Dr. Lee also shares her own raw story of working 20-hour night shifts for nearly a decade, wearing her exhaustion as a trophy, and what happened one Sunday morning when she woke up and realized that for the first time in years,  she wasn't tired. Ep 12: The Stewardship of Leadership: Serving to Scale with Kurt Uhlir (Matthew 23:11)

In this powerful conversation, Dr. Lee sits down with Kurt Uhlir, known as "the king of scaling companies," to explore his unique approach to leadership rooted in biblical principles.  Kurt, who has led teams through massive exits and over 60 acquisitions, shares his personal journey of faith, detailing a week where his life dramatically shifted after facing marital infidelity, a lost business deal, and his father's cancer diagnosis. This pivotal moment led him to Christ and a profound re-evaluation of his leadership style. This episode is an invitation to leaders to redefine success, embrace vulnerability, and multiply their impact by serving others first.
